The application of fracture mechanics to prestressed concrete pressure vessels
Authors:G.D.T. Carmichael  K. Jerram
Affiliation:Central Electricity Generating Board Berkeley Nuclear Laboratories Berkeley, Gloucestershire, U.K.
Abstract:A fracture mechanics approach has been used to predict the approximate extent of cracking in a prestressed concrete pressure vessel subject to overpressure. The stress intensity factor has been calculated by means of the crack closure work concept and finite element stress analysis for a range of crack lengths. By comparing these results with published pseudo fracture toughness data for concrete the extent of cracking has been predicted.
